In this daily Bible reading is the account of Sarah giving birth to Isaac when Sarah was 90 years old. Abraham was 100 years old. After Isaac was born, Sarah sent her maid Haggar and Haggar’s son Ishmael away, so that Ishmael would not share Isaac’s inheritance.
When Isaac was a young boy, God tested Abraham’s Faith in God. God told Abraham to take Isaac to a specific location and sacrifice Isaac as a burnt offering to God. Abraham obeyed God. However, just before Abraham killed Isaac, ‘the angel of the Lord’ called to Abraham telling Abraham to stop. Abraham had passed God’s test of Faith by being willing to sacrifice Isaac, Abraham’s and Sarah’s only son.
God then told Abraham that because Abraham demonstrated great Faith in God, God would greatly bless Abraham.
